Output 540ee734ae427691f101dfec64f8cc0e3e058cd09c824fb5b4ab2b8ac530b739:20

value
19390223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a87242d1fadd5323b0ac4752b2d792d07ca83278 OP_EQUAL
address
MPFpdenchXvH3UUXgFdsctzaBXXiwdETUq
transaction
540ee734ae427691f101dfec64f8cc0e3e058cd09c824fb5b4ab2b8ac530b739
spent
true